Off-site run checklist — item 7: calibration weights (Torvane batch)

- Confirm all twelve weights cased and sealed.
- Manifest signed by lab lead.
- Load last, unload first.
- No substitution of cases under any circumstances.
- Courier must acknowledge the hand-over instruction given directly below.

courier memo of yajof-yawep: the ulaix silath courier leaves the casax ledger at gate 3093 under passcode 598820

The Chronoline scheduler exposes a drift-inspection endpoint at /v2/cron/drift that returns the delta between expected and actual fire times for every registered job. During the Pellwick investigation we confirmed drift accumulates when the Tidemark worker pool restarts mid-window, so support should pull the last 24 hours of drift records before escalating. Responses are paginated at 100 entries and require the standard bearer header. When reproducing a customer report, authenticate against the staging tier using the key below.

API key for hadup-kahof: vxb2-7s

The Wrenfield bounce processor now retries soft bounces three times instead of five, and the suppression window for hard bounces was extended from thirty to ninety days. These changes reduced queue backlog during the autumn load test and cut duplicate suppression entries noticeably. Future maintainers should note that older deployments pinned the previous defaults explicitly, so upgrading alone won't change behavior there — you must remove the overrides. For clarity, the new default configuration shipped with this release is listed below.

service settings:
ralael:
  pin: 7453
  tenant: zorath
  seal: seal_087806e4
  metrics_host: metrics.ralael.paliqworks.example
  standby_team: fraath
  escalation: praok-istiel
  nonce: 10e083

**Ticket GARAGE-217: Occupancy feed failing signature verification**

So the StallCount occupancy feed started bouncing every payload this morning — signature check fails on all of them. Turns out the publisher rotated their key last night and nobody updated our verifier config. Not an attack, just a coordination miss, but flagging it for your review since we had a few hours of rejected data. The new public key we've pinned is below.

deploy key for kahag-kagaf: bky9_uLYdkfG6Z